The 1978 All-Ireland Senior Camogie Championship final was the 47th All-Ireland final and the deciding match of the 1978 All-Ireland Senior Camogie Championship, an inter-county camogie tournament for the top teams in Ireland.
Cork bridged a five-year gap with an easy victory. [1] [ unreliable source? ]
